Output 42fc2704715d56a6a6e5fbf866bf9d5f9c1341ac8d2cfc59daf6eedff5f461cb:44

value
21047879
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5735082e5bbf8003fafa59f1b2b4cf67d5ceba08 OP_EQUAL
address
MFrGYqvv9skyzrdY3oiwsWfrT9JBcZHjS2
transaction
42fc2704715d56a6a6e5fbf866bf9d5f9c1341ac8d2cfc59daf6eedff5f461cb
spent
true